>
> I could reproduce this, but I don't know if this is really a bug.
> (I never heard of protecting spaces with angle brackets.)
Actually, it's right there in section 4.3 of the manual, last
sentence: "if you need to remove ambiguities about the end of the
link, enclose them in angular brackets. "
> You do not have to protect spaces, because the URL is surrounded by the
> square brackets. I could only insert angle brackets into a link by
> editing it manually; when you edit a link with C-c C-l and enclose the
> URL in angle brackets, Org will automatically remove them.
Thanks, both these methods work -- although I still think it would be
nice if org mode could properly handle angle brackets inside square
ones; the motivation here is that often I just paste in file paths
instead of using C-c C-l, and then I have to use angle brackets to
deal w/ spaces; if I later want to change it to an annotated link, it
would be nice not to have to strip the angle brackets before wrapping
it in square ones...
